#a7b57d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7b57d is composed of 65.5% red, 71% green and 49%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.9% yellow and 29% black. It has a hue angle of 75 degrees, a saturation of 27.5% and a lightness of 60%. #a7b57d color hex could be obtained by blending #fffffa with #4f6b00.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

#a7b57d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#a7b57d has RGB values of R:167, G:181, B:125 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.31, K:0.29. Its decimal value is 10990973.

Hex triplet a7b57d #a7b57d
RGB Decimal 167, 181, 125 rgb(167,181,125)
RGB Percent 65.5, 71, 49 rgb(65.5%,71%,49%)
CMYK 8, 0, 31, 29
HSL 75°, 27.5, 60 hsl(75,27.5%,60%)
HSV (or HSB) 75°, 30.9, 71
Web Safe 99cc66 #99cc66
CIE-LAB 71.381, -14.339, 26.982
XYZ 36.161, 42.744, 25.746
xyY 0.346, 0.408, 42.744
CIE-LCH 71.381, 30.555, 117.988
CIE-LUV 71.381, -5.703, 38.502
Hunter-Lab 65.379, -15.684, 22.417
Binary 10100111, 10110101, 01111101

Shades and Tints of #a7b57d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070704 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7b57d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9b9d95 is the less saturated color, while #cafc36 is the most saturated one.
